Sushi & Serenity: Finding Calm in Tokyo

Tokyo, a vibrant metropolis known for its energy, can be overwhelming. Yet, amidst the noise, pockets of peace exist. One such haven is found in the art of preparing sushi.

Seeking calm within a modern sushi restaurant allows you to unplug from the urban pace. The focused movements of the chef, the vibrancy of the ingredients, and the tranquility that often surrounds the space create a relaxing experience.
